Terrain Trees snap to random rotations when using a mixture of GPU Instancing and moving the Camera in Play Mode
Reproduction steps:
1. Open the attached "SpeedTreeIssue.zip" project
2. In the Project window navigate to the "SpeedTrees" folder
3. Ensure that one of the Tree Materials has GPU Instancing enabled ("fir_tree_01_new_LOD0") and one has not ("pine_tree_01_LOD0")
4. Enter Play Mode
5. Observe the fir Trees while moving the Camera in Game/Scene view
Expected result: Trees do not snap to random rotations
Actual result: The fir Trees snap to random rotations
Reproducible with: 2019.4.32f1, 2020.3.21f1, 2021.1.26f1, 2021.2.0b16, 2022.1.0a12
Note:
- Not reproducible when all Tree Materials have GPU Instancing enabled/disabled
